Paper Title: EDUCATIONAL ASPIRATIONS AMONG SCHEDULED CASTE STUDENTS: A SOCIOLOGICAL STUDY IN CHITRADURGA DISTRICT
Authors Name: Dr. Mohan Prakash , Dr. MADAPPA D

Abstract: Abstract Education is a powerful and intended activity. The development of a community depends on education. Therefore, community development should be one of the objects of education. Educational development plays a major role for the socio-economic betterment of the weaker sections of the society which includes SCs,. The SCs occupy the better most stair of the social ladder. They form a major part of the backward classes. The main objective of this paper is to explore educational development among SCs community. This paper goes on to explore the constitutional provision and programme for educational development of SCs. The method of this study is qualitative in nature. This paper outlined a few suggestions that can be more useful in the proper development of education of SCs community. Education means to nurture about discipline and teaching together with culture. As the animal use their powers as soon as they are possessed of them, according to a regular plan discipline changes animal nature into human nature. So if we look it into other way the difference between a private lecturer who merely instructs and a tutor who guides and directs his student the one trains for College only; while the other for life. As the students grows and develops in real world he started making his/her limited area to learn and knowledge, and in this limited area everyone has their own aspirations in life professional and educationally. The article will focus on the aspirations development of B A students studying in Government Colleges. It will also focus the challenges and obstacle they face in achieving aspirations.
